Over 40% Savings With Compressed Natural Gas
In the state of Rio de Janeiro, Compressed Natural Gas (CNG) stands out as the most competitive and economical fuel. Drivers who choose CNG can save over 40% monthly compared to using ethanol. This financial advantage is amplified by the fact that CNG allows traveling twice the distance that ethanol covers with the same amount of fuel.
Competitive Prices and Accessibility of CNG
Currently, the price of CNG in Rio de Janeiro is 1.3% lower than in the same period last year, a difference influenced by the end of the Provisional Measure that eliminated the PIS and Cofins rates on compressed natural gas. According to the Ticket Log Price Index (IPTL), there was a 13% drop in the price of CNG in the Southeast in the first half of this year compared to the same period in 2022.
Rio de Janeiro has the largest fleet of light vehicles converted to CNG in the country, with over 1.6 million vehicles. With more than 650 gas stations spread throughout the state, drivers can easily travel using only CNG, even to neighboring states such as Minas Gerais, São Paulo, and Espírito Santo. Naturgy plans to invest over R$ 195 million by 2027, adding 200 new stations to the network.

Efficiency and Environmental Benefits of CNG
From an efficiency standpoint, an economy car in Rio de Janeiro can travel approximately 14 kilometers with 1 m³ of CNG, surpassing the mileage of ethanol and gasoline. Additionally, CNG must cost twice the value of ethanol for its savings to be negated, highlighting its economic advantage.
The benefits of CNG are not limited to savings. Environmentally, CNG is a cleaner option, emitting 20% to 30% less carbon dioxide than gasoline. Drivers who choose CNG also have the right to a 62.5% discount on the IPVA, further encouraging its adoption.
Incentives for Vehicle Conversion
To further promote vehicle conversion to CNG and its advantages, Naturgy will launch its second annual informational campaign in Rio de Janeiro. “The campaign will help consumers calculate their savings when opting for CNG and thus make the best decision,” explains Giselia Pontes, Commercial Director of Naturgy.
Naturgy provides an online savings simulator on its website to assist drivers in calculating performance and savings with the use of CNG in cubic meters, making it easier to understand the benefits of this fuel.
The current scenario in Rio de Janeiro with CNG reflects a significant shift in drivers’ preferences towards a more economical and environmentally sustainable fuel option. With the continuous development of CNG infrastructure and informational campaigns, it is expected that more drivers in the state will transition to this more efficient and economical fuel.
